Visitors glimpse at each brand-new page, scan a few of the text, and click the first link that catches their interest or vaguely looks like the thing they're searching for. In fact, there are large parts of the page they do not even look at. A lot of users look for something intriguing (or helpful) and clickable; as quickly as some appealing candidates are discovered, users click.

If a page provides users with premium material, they want to compromise the content with advertisements and the design of the site. This is the factor why not-that-well-designed sites with top quality content gain a great deal of traffic over years. Content is more crucial than the design which supports it.

Extremely easy principle: If a site isn't able to fulfill users' expectations, then designer stopped working to get his task done effectively and the company loses money. The greater is the cognitive load and the less instinctive is the navigation, the more willing are users to leave the website and search for alternatives.

Don't Be Afraid Of The White Area, Actually it's really hard to overestimate the importance of white area. Not just does it help to for the visitors, but it makes it possible to view the information presented on the screen.

Complex structures are more difficult to read, scan, examine and deal with. If you have the option in between separating 2 style sectors by a noticeable line or by some whitespace, it's generally better to use the whitespace service. (Simon's Law): the much better you manage to provide users with a sense of visual hierarchy, the easier your material will be to view.

Test Early, Test Often, This so-called TETO-principle ought to be used to every web style project as functionality tests typically offer into significant problems and issues related to an offered layout. Test not too late, not too little and not for the wrong reasons.

Some essential points to keep in mind: according to Steve Krug, and testing one user early in the task is much better than testing 50 near the end. Accoring to Boehm's very first law, errors are most frequent throughout requirements and design activities and are the more pricey the later on they are gotten rid of.

That suggests that you create something, test it, fix it and after that evaluate it once again. There may be problems which have not been discovered throughout the preliminary as users were virtually blocked by other issues. usability tests. Either you'll be pointed to the problems you have or you'll be indicated the absence of significant style flaws which is in both cases an useful insight for your job.

Throughout 1991 to 1993 the World Wide Web was born. Text-only pages could be seen using a basic line-mode browser. There had been no integrated approach to graphic style aspects such as images or noises.

Responsive Web Design Certification - Freecodecamp.org Tips and Tricks:

The W3C was created in October 1994 to "lead the Web to its full potential by developing common procedures that promote its development and guarantee its interoperability." This prevented any one business from monopolizing a propriety web browser and shows language, which could have altered the effect of the World Wide Web as a whole.
